Output 66e16544bae8db9d919cb97114a720574e0e727cd24202f67dcfa2c4e6ecbedb:6

value
266143
script pubkey
OP_0 OP_PUSHBYTES_20 d9c7b2822f90c7799a465af4fcac3c47bb4c44a5
address
bc1qm8rm9q30jrrhnxjxtt60etpug7a5c3998y00ad
transaction
66e16544bae8db9d919cb97114a720574e0e727cd24202f67dcfa2c4e6ecbedb
spent
true